Legendary Creature — Human Detective
Whenever Piper Wright deals combat damage to a player, investigate that many times. (To investigate, create a Clue token. It's an artifact with "{2}, Sacrifice this token: Draw a card.") Whenever you sacrifice a Clue, put a +1/+1 counter on target creature you control.

Piper Wright is a evasive card-draw engine that rewards you for connecting in combat and sacrificing the Clues you generate. She's cheap, hard to block profitably, and creates a steady stream of Clues that turn into both cards and +1/+1 counters. Your game plan is straightforward: suit Piper up with evasion or unblockable effects, swing in repeatedly to generate Clues, then sacrifice them for cards and counters on your key creatures.
The deck leans toward tempo and cantrip synergies—you want cheap interaction to protect Piper while she does her thing, plus creatures that benefit from getting counters (or that can be sacrificed themselves for value). Think of it as a light Voltron shell paired with a "talismanic" card-draw subtheme. You're not trying to one-shot anyone; you're grinding through incremental advantages until your creatures are large enough to close out the game via combat damage.
